When different businesses come to me for advice, I usually spot some common obstacles that slow down their growth. Many of these issues boil down to a lack of ability to delegate tasks. I’ve identified 3 most common myths that entrepreneurs fall into:
1. "I'd better do it myself"
This is what I hear all the time from startups. They say, "I can't afford to hire a team right now, so I'll handle everything myself: sales, talking to customers, the day-to-day stuff." But this is a big mistake.
Sure, you need to understand how everything works, but if you want your business to grow, you can't keep doing everything yourself.
2. "You can do it yourself"
There's this trend, especially in online businesses, where people hand off their work to managers and jet off to Bali, thinking they'll just start raking in millions. But delegation isn't a one-off thing where you dump your work on someone else and take off. That approach rarely works. Maybe you'll see someone pull it off on Instagram, but it's not a reliable strategy.
Quick success without real delegation can lead to quick failure.
3. "You can't do it all alone"?
Micromanagement is a trap that even experienced managers fall into. They think they need to be involved in every little thing to save the business. But this approach actually stops the team from shining and eventually demotivates everyone because it's so time-consuming and exhausting.
So, delegation isn't something that just happens. It's a skill you need to work on and develop.
